Output 665e5207f3a18a085966e30867b519e83750af8f575dcdbf5f160572cd2eaaee:0

value
2218331
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52c97d9ed76b868bf2f998579640162639e62acd OP_EQUALVERIFY OP_CHECKSIG
address
18YjnYtDx7bkugRwEL5NafaLzridMbvhi6
transaction
665e5207f3a18a085966e30867b519e83750af8f575dcdbf5f160572cd2eaaee
confirmations
126006
spent
true